Improving Your Soccer Skills With Training Tips

| January 4, 2012

Soccer is a very demading sport, it requires a lot of stamina.. Whether it is shooting, passing or free kicks, there is always room for improvement. In order to become a successful soccer player, it is important to practice on and off the field. Practicing with your soccer team is not enough if you want to become one of the top players on your team. Professional soccer athletes always talk about how many hours the spend practicing and the variety of techniques the practice in order to improve their soccer skills.

The first step is to realize what areas of the game are your strengths and which are your weakest. You will need to really focus on the weaker zones in order to become a top level player. It is imperative to have a balanced skill set. You may have steady control over the ball but if you are not fast enough, you opponent will be able to kick the ball away from you. So, this weakness will prevent you from becoming a successful soccer player. You can choose the drills that will help you become an optimal player once you have figured out your strengths and weaknesses.

Once you do that, it is highly recommended that you set up a schedule of your daily soccer training. It is imperative you implement this and never allow a drill or exercise beome routine.. Once it becomes routine you could become bored with it, which will detract you playing your best. To make your practice extremely effective, use alternative techniques and a variety of methods. Talk to your coach, teammate or go online to learn different routines and soccer drills.

In addition to practicing drills, it is important to run every day since soccer is such a demanding support. A player averages 6 miles per game whether it be walking, jogging or running. Another technique used by soccer athletes is practicing with ankle weights which allows you to gain foot and ankle strength. Actively excercising and practicing daily will enable you to become an advanced player..

A TROPHY FOR EVERY OCCASION

| December 28, 2011

A trophy is really a declaration of achievement. 

A trophy is also tangible evidence of their achievement – far more so than a certificate or a plaque.  They’re also conversation starters because most people are interested in finding out about a person’s achievements….and so it gives the winner a chance to relive their special moment over and over again !

On a serious note, when someone is presented with a trophy, the knock-on effects are significant – with much greater longevity than a fancy piece of paper or a verbal acknowledgement at the prize giving, assembly, sports gathering or whatever the event may have been.  When someone gets a trophy, they get ‘evidence’ or ‘proof’ that their performance has been recognised.  And which winner can resist displaying their achievements on their desk, mantelpiece or windowsill for all to see ?

A trophy also lends weight to the importance of the event or the achievement. 

The incentive of the possibility of receiving a trophy can also bring out the best in people.  For employers, team managers, school teachers etc, this can be a very effective motivator in encouraging people to reach their potential. Whether it’s a small prize for every member of a junior soccer team or a gleaming silver chalice for the champion golfer or the employee of the year, there’s little doubt that that the tangible reward will be hotly contested – and highly coveted. 

There are so many different types of trophies – ranging from very expensive, hand-crafted ones made from costly materials such as silver or crystal to affordable ones made from resin.   Many trophy shops also price their products with engraving built into the cost, and that makes it look even more professional.  Having the trophy cup engraved makes the award seem even more professional and adds a personal touch.
